Dozens of people are victims of alleged scams with real estate projects

February 24, 2017 by Staff News Writer

Dozens of people are victims of alleged scams with real estate projects that are carried out.

This week the Public Prosecutor’s Office released the case of at least 6 people who filed a complaint against a company that offered them luxury condominiums and that, despite the payment, never happened.

In fact, the Ministry of Industry Economy and Commerce (MEIC) warned that 15% of the projects that were exhibited at ExpoConstruction and Housing 2017 did not meet the requirements requested by the entity.

doctor Erick Arias is a victim of a failed project that stopped being a dream and ended up being a nightmare:

Two years ago, my wife and I decided to buy a house in a condominium located in Cartago. The person in charge was a well-known entrepreneur in the area and he was also my client. It all started well. We saw the terrain and we liked it. The project was in a stage of land movements and we signed a contract. However, the construction of the house was delayed for months. It never started.

The doctor tells that the person in charge declared himself not self-sufficient and 12 families were ended up with a big problem. They made a series of payments and never got the house. They are even in the middle of a legal process because the developer simply disappeared. He owns Arias $ 11,000 and there are families that paid up to $ 20,000.
